The red wine Château Rauzan-Gassies, vintage 2005 from the winery Château Rauzan-Gassies has been rated in 2006 with 88 - 90 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the grape varieties Cabernet Sauvignon, Merlot, Petit Verdot, Cabernet Franc from the region Margaux in France.
Tasting Notes
Deep dark ruby garnet, almost opaque core, violet rim brightening, delicate leafy cassis notes on the nose, some nougat and licorice. Full-bodied, powerful on the palate, delicate dark chocolate, good complexity, delicate citrus touch, better in the mouth than the nose promises.
